Intervention Assistant job summary
We are seeking to appoint an outstanding Intervention Assistant at this successful and over-subscribed secondary school in north Leeds, graded 'Good' by Ofsted.
The successful candidate will have high aspirations for all students and will share our commitment to further raising achievement across the 11-18 age range.
The Intervention Assistant will support vulnerable and disadvantaged students in an Intervention Base for small groups of students or one to one if required. Interventions will mostly be linked to classroom learning and have a literacy/numeracy focus however other inteerventions will also be required i.e., social skills speech and language, interventions to support autistic students, ADAN and Lexia.
